Olive Hong, EHD58, is among the first Asian American students to graduate from UD and the first in her family to graduate college, lighting the way for four more family members who followed in her footsteps at UD.

Celebrating a century of global connection, cultural immersion and life-changing experiences…UD alumni & friends are currently in France marking 100 years since UD's first-ever study abroad program to France! Read more here: https://t.co/1znF3wDTeE
